Why Choose the 95835 Area?

The 95835 area, primarily encompassing Natomas, is a popular choice for homebuyers due to its convenient location, excellent schools, and diverse community. You'll find a variety of amenities, including parks, shopping centers, and easy access to major freeways. This makes it an ideal location for families, young professionals, and anyone seeking a balanced lifestyle.

Key Benefits of Living in 95835:

  • Convenient Location: Close proximity to downtown Sacramento, Sacramento International Airport (SMF), and major employers.
  • Excellent Schools: Highly-rated schools within the Natomas Unified School District.
  • Community Amenities: Numerous parks, recreational facilities, and shopping centers.
  • Diverse Housing Options: Wide range of property types to suit different needs and budgets.

Types of Homes Available in 95835

The 95835 area offers a variety of housing options to suit different preferences and budgets. From spacious single-family homes to low-maintenance townhouses and condos, there's something for everyone.

Popular Housing Styles:

  • Single-Family Homes: Ideal for families, offering space, privacy, and often, yards.
  • Townhouses: Attached homes, often with shared amenities and lower maintenance.
  • Condominiums: Apartment-style living with shared facilities and managed by a homeowner association.
  • New Construction: Modern homes with the latest features and energy-efficient designs.

Finding Homes for Sale in 95835: A Step-by-Step Guide

Finding the right home involves careful planning and execution.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you through the process:

Step 1: Define Your Needs and Budget

Before you start your search, determine your must-haves versus your nice-to-haves. What features are essential? What can you compromise on? Also, determine your budget by getting pre-approved for a mortgage. This clarifies how much you can spend and strengthens your offers.

Step 2: Work with a Real Estate Agent

A local real estate agent who specializes in the 95835 area can provide invaluable expertise. They can help you with property searches, schedule viewings, negotiate offers, and guide you through the closing process. Their knowledge of the local market and their connections make all the difference.

Step 3: Search Online and In-Person

Use online real estate portals to browse available listings. Drive through neighborhoods you like to get a feel for the area. Don't hesitate to visit open houses to see homes firsthand and meet potential neighbors.

Step 4: Make an Offer

Once you find a home you love, work with your agent to make an offer. Be prepared to negotiate, and consider including contingencies such as a home inspection and financing approval.

Step 5: Close the Deal

Once your offer is accepted, you’ll work through the closing process, which includes inspections, appraisals, and finalizing the mortgage. Your agent and lender will guide you through this process.

Top Neighborhoods in the 95835 Area

The 95835 zip code is comprised of several distinct neighborhoods, each with its unique charm and characteristics.

Popular Neighborhoods:

  • North Natomas: Known for its family-friendly atmosphere, excellent schools, and proximity to shopping and dining.
  • South Natomas: Offers a mix of housing options, from established homes to new construction, with easy access to the river and parks.
  • Westlake: A master-planned community with a variety of home styles and community amenities.

Important Financial Factors:

  • Mortgage Payments: Principal, interest, property taxes, and homeowner’s insurance.
  • Closing Costs: Fees for appraisals, inspections, title insurance, and other services.
  • Property Taxes: Annual taxes based on the assessed value of the property.
  • Homeowner's Insurance: Protection against damage or loss.
  • HOA Fees (if applicable): Monthly fees for community maintenance and amenities.
